Notably, Smoker is one of the most important things that you should have in your inventory. With the help of it, you can easily cook food items in Minecraft, like a furnace. However, a Smoker takes a very little time as compared to a furnace to cook food items.

Without any further ado let’s check out ingredients that you need to make a Smoker.

  • Furnace
  • Logs or Wood

Note: You are not required to gather any specific wood, you can pick up any of the above-mentioned woods.

Add Items

In the crafting menu, you will have to locate a crafting area, which is made up of a 3×3 crafting grid. In order to make a Smoker, you need to place 1 furnace and 4 wood, logs or stripped logs in the 3×3 crafting grid.

As we have mentioned above, there is no specific wood is required to proceed with the procedure. While crafting with wood, you can use any type of wood such as oak, spruce, birch, jungle, acacia or dark oak. Here’s will be using oak wood.

How to Make a Smoker in Minecraft

While making a Smoker, make sure the furnace and wood blocks are kept the same way as shown in the above picture.

In the first row, you will have to put 1 oak wood in the middle of the box. In the second row, you will have to keep 1 oak wood in the first box, 1 furnace in the second box and 1 oak wood in the third box. In the third row, there must be 1 oak wood in the middle-box. This is the perfect recipe to craft Smoker in Minecraft.
